Data Service
1.0.0
|
Descrição de um item de projeto. Mais...
import "project.idl";
Atributos Públicos | |
public string | fOwner |
O dono do item. | |
public string | fDescription |
A descrição do item. | |
public string | fPath |
O caminho do item. | |
public string | fType |
O tipo do item. | |
public long long | fSize |
O tamanho do item (em bytes) . | |
public boolean | fIsContainer |
Indica se o item é um contêiner. | |
public boolean | fCanRead |
Indica se o conteúdo do item pode ser lido. | |
public boolean | fCanWrite |
Indica se o item pode ser alterado. | |
public tecgraf::openbus::data_service::TimeStamp | fCreationDate |
A data de criação do item. | |
public tecgraf::openbus::data_service::TimeStamp | fModificationDate |
A data da última modificação realizada no item. |
Descrição de um item de projeto.
Um item de projeto é um dado armazenado dentro da estrutura de um projeto. Ex.: um arquivo ou um diretório.
Um item de projeto pode ser um contêiner que é um agrupador de outros itens.
A descrição do item.
Um texto explicativo sobre o que o item representa.
O dono do item.
O dono do item de projeto é, em geral, o usuário responsável pela criacão do item.
public string tecgraf::openbus::project::ProjectItemDescription::fPath |
O caminho do item.
O caminho na árvore que representa o projeto.
É iniciado pelo nome da raiz da hierarquia que representa o projeto ao qual o item pertence. Este caminho deve ser relativo à raiz do projeto. Por exemplo, caso um item de nome ABCD esteja dentro de um contêiner de nome EFGH, o caminho do item ABCD é EFGH/ABCD, onde / é a string definida por PATH_SEPARATOR.
public long long tecgraf::openbus::project::ProjectItemDescription::fSize |
O tamanho do item (em bytes)
.
Caso o item seja um contêiner, o tamanho do item deve ser a soma de todos os seus itens.
public string tecgraf::openbus::project::ProjectItemDescription::fType |
O tipo do item.
Caso o item seja um arquivo, por exemplo, o tipo poderá ser a extensão deste.